The objective of the meeting was to make contributions to the design and evaluation of public policies through research in the field of healthy aging.

In the facilities of the Institute of Humanistic Studies of the University of Talca, the second technical panel on healthy aging of the Consortium of Universities of the State of Chile (Cuech) was held, an activity in which the University of La Serena was represented by the Director of the Kinesiology career, Dr. Alfredo Gary Bufadel.

During the technical table, subtopics were established such as the areas of nutrition, cardiovascular approach, physical activity, neurosciences, gerontological aspects, engineering, design and environment for the study of healthy aging.

The table included the participation of 12 researchers representing the country's state universities along with the participation of Dr. Cecilia Albala Brevis, academic from the Institute of Nutrition and Food Technology (Inta) of the University of Chile. Albala explained that "although Chile is in the top 30 of countries with a life expectancy greater than 80 years, surpassing the United States, we have to find a way to reach this age with quality of life and not with dependencies or disabilities." ”.

In this regard, Christian González Billault, director of the Center for Geroscience, Mental Health and Metabolism at the University of Chile, warned that in 2050 one in four Chileans will be over 65 years old, so concrete measures need to be taken so that people can live more and better.
